General Information

Title: Why sit I here complaining
Composer: Thomas Morley

Number of voices: 4vv   Voicing: SSAT
Genre: SecularMadrigal

Language: English
Instruments: A cappella

First published: 1594 in Madrigals to Four Voices, no. 3

Original text and translations

English.png English text

Why sit I here, alas, complaining?
With sobs and groanings, my disdaining.
O, this contenteth,
whom grief tormenteth.
Ah, cease this weeping, fool alas,
she does but this to prove thee:
away false comfort, no, thou canst not move me.
You that saw too much mine eyes,
shall dearly buy it:
that made my heart believe I did espy it.
Hence false comfort, in vain thou dost ease me,
comfort in vain, thou seekst to ease me;
away I say then, thou canst not please me.
